Hi Sponge,

1. Use SpriteX(sprite$) - OriginX and SpriteY(sprite$) - OriginY. This will give you the real position ON SCREEN of the sprite.

You can alternatively use SetSpriteFixed(sprite$, true). The sprite will always be on screen and the SpriteX and SpriteY will be real on screen values not altered by the OriginX and OriginY.
